|
@@ -32,7 +32,18 @@ export default {
|
|
id: {
|
|
id: {
|
|
handler(newVal, oldVal) {
|
|
handler(newVal, oldVal) {
|
|
listPageV2({ "pageNum": 1, "pageSize": -1, "params": [{ "param": "a.id", "compare": "=", "value": this.id }] }).then(res => {
|
|
listPageV2({ "pageNum": 1, "pageSize": -1, "params": [{ "param": "a.id", "compare": "=", "value": this.id }] }).then(res => {
|
|
- this.evaluationColumns = tableDataParsing(res.fieldBeans.filter(item => !~["orderFlags", "orderType"].indexOf(item.jname)))
|
|
|
|
|
|
+ this.evaluationColumns = tableDataParsing(res.fieldBeans.filter(item => !~["orderFlags", "orderType"].indexOf(item.jname))).map(item => {
|
|
|
|
+ if (item.columnAttributes.prop == "appraiseImgUrl") {
|
|
|
|
+ item.render = (h, { row, index, column }) => {
|
|
|
|
+ return (
|
|
|
|
+ <div style="padding:0 6px;cursor: pointer;">
|
|
|
|
+ {row.appraiseImgUrl ? row.appraiseImgUrl.split(",").map(url => <el-image src={url} preview-src-list={[url]} fit="fit" style="width:80px;height:80px;" />) : null}
|
|
|
|
+ </div>
|
|
|
|
+ )
|
|
|
|
+ }
|
|
|
|
+ }
|
|
|
|
+ return item
|
|
|
|
+ })
|
|
this.$nextTick(() => {
|
|
this.$nextTick(() => {
|
|
this.evaluationData = res.data.records.map(item => {
|
|
this.evaluationData = res.data.records.map(item => {
|
|
Object.keys(item).map(key => {
|
|
Object.keys(item).map(key => {
|
|
@@ -56,7 +67,7 @@ export default {
|
|
box-sizing: border-box;
|
|
box-sizing: border-box;
|
|
padding-left: 16px;
|
|
padding-left: 16px;
|
|
|
|
|
|
- ::v-deep & > .zj-page-fill-scroll {
|
|
|
|
|
|
+ ::v-deep &>.zj-page-fill-scroll {
|
|
box-sizing: border-box;
|
|
box-sizing: border-box;
|
|
padding-right: 16px;
|
|
padding-right: 16px;
|
|
|
|
|